Suspect In Idaho Restaurant Shooting Died From Self-Inflicted Gunshot Wound

AI Summary

A suspect involved in a shooting at an Idaho restaurant has died from a self-inflicted gunshot wound. The incident resulted in four total deaths and seven injuries at the local establishment.

In all, four people died, including Williams, and seven others were injured at the recently opened restaurant in the southern Idaho city of about 56,000 people.
